Forest Drought Risk Assessment Tool

Forest Drought Risk Assessment Tool (ForDRAT) provides estimates of stand-level drought risk for various BC tree species (Interior only at this point). Drought risk estimates are provided across different biogeoclimatic units and relative soil moisture regimes for both current and future climates. The data are currently provided in a spreadsheet, with the following columns: 1. BGC: Biogeoclimatic zone, subzone and variant. 2. Period: Data are provided for three historical periods: (i) 1961-1990 climate normal period; (ii) 1971-2000; and (iii) 1981-2010. Projected drought risk is provided for three future periods: (i) 2020 (2011-2040); (ii) 2050 (2041-2070); and (iii) 2080 (2071-2100). 3. SMR_text: Text description of relative soil moisture regime. 4. SMR: Integer code of relative soil moisture regime. 5. AET_PET: Mean annual ratio of actual to potential evapotranspiration. 6. The remaining columns provide estimated drought risk by species. Species codes are as follows: (i) Pl = lodgepole pine; (ii) Sx = hybrid white spruce; (iii) Fd = Douglas-fir (interior variety); (iv) Bl = subalpine fir; (v) Cw = western redcedar; (vi) Hw = western hemlock; (vii) Lw = western larch; (viii) Py = ponderosa pine; (ix) Ac = black cottonwood; and (x) At = trembling aspen. More species will be added over time. Details on ForDRAT development are provided in the following resources: DeLong et al. 2022: http://library.nrs.gov.bc.ca/digipub/Tr141.pdf DeLong et al. 2019: https://www.for.gov.bc.ca/hfd/pubs/Docs/Tr/TR125.pdf Foord et al. 2017: https://www.for.gov.bc.ca/hfd/pubs/Docs/En/En119.htm Nitschke and Innes. 2008: https://www.sciencedirect.com/science/article/abs/pii/S0304380007004061?via%3Dihub
